Now, however, I have been dealing with a small problem with my "big" = Touareg for quite some time:
The GRA is activated by pressing a button, and this feature unfortunately needs to be repeated after every restart – I find this very inconvenient, especially since I use the vehicle for a large part of my driving on the highway. A continuous ON and OFF function, activated by pressing a button, would be much more appealing to me

Hello,

I don't know the Touareg in detail, but isn't it the case that you either activate GRA using SET (and simultaneously set the current speed as the new target value) or activate the "Resume Set Speed" function by pulling the GRA lever?

The brake should be activated by either pressing (tapping) the GRA lever or operating the brake pedal.

Maybe consult the user manual. That it can be reprogrammed with reasonable effort would be new to me.

Hello and Good Morning,

I apologize for the misunderstanding: When I said "turning on the GRA," I meant that the system is activated and the corresponding symbol appears on the instrument panel, but it is not yet used for speed control.
In many other VAG models, this is achieved by flipping a small switch, as in the Golf. Unfortunately, with the Touareg, this requires pressing a button - which doesn't lock into place and therefore must be "activated" (pressed) again after every restart.

The GRA is functioning perfectly without any errors...
